Output 37391baa99c800b6085e915ca40a79a9f1d4b0491f09ddd525233e7cc1593f48:1

value
2511168220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1aaea95dee94b7e5ec01c99189087f06beae7c0a OP_EQUAL
address
3486jENUf8YhUieafuuuRz7dSxmEzP3fiV
transaction
37391baa99c800b6085e915ca40a79a9f1d4b0491f09ddd525233e7cc1593f48
spent
true